This is not a commit

This commit is contained in:
2025-05-05 19:32:36 -04:00
parent f106588aef
commit 05131ec50d
9 changed files with 48 additions and 27 deletions

View File

@@ -10,7 +10,6 @@ use Psr\Http\Message\ResponseInterface;
abstract class Controller implements ControllerInterface
{
/**
* @param ServerRequest $request
* @return ResponseInterface
@@ -44,4 +43,4 @@ abstract class Controller implements ControllerInterface
{
throw new NotFoundException("not found");
}
}
}

View File

@@ -13,7 +13,7 @@ interface ControllerInterface
* Handle the request and return a response.
*
* @param ServerRequest $request The request data.
* @return mixed The response data.
* @return ResponseInterface The response data.
*/
public function get(ServerRequest $request): ResponseInterface;
@@ -21,7 +21,7 @@ interface ControllerInterface
* Handle the request and return a response.
*
* @param ServerRequest $request The request data.
* @return mixed The response data.
* @return ResponseInterface The response data.
*/
public function post(ServerRequest $request): ResponseInterface;
@@ -29,7 +29,7 @@ interface ControllerInterface
* Handle the request and return a response.
*
* @param ServerRequest $request The request data.
* @return mixed The response data.
* @return ResponseInterface The response data.
*/
public function delete(ServerRequest $request): ResponseInterface;
@@ -37,7 +37,7 @@ interface ControllerInterface
* Handle the request and return a response.
*
* @param ServerRequest $request The request data.
* @return mixed The response data.
* @return ResponseInterface The response data.
*/
public function patch(ServerRequest $request): ResponseInterface;
}
}

View File

@@ -12,7 +12,6 @@ use Siteworxpro\App\Traefik\RedisClient;
class MiddlewaresController extends Controller
{
/**
* @throws \JsonException
*/
@@ -60,4 +59,4 @@ class MiddlewaresController extends Controller
return JsonResponseFactory::createJsonResponse(['message' => 'Middleware deleted successfully']);
}
}
}

View File

@@ -12,7 +12,6 @@ use Siteworxpro\App\Traefik\RedisClient;
class RoutesController extends Controller
{
/**
* @throws \JsonException
*/
@@ -78,4 +77,4 @@ class RoutesController extends Controller
return JsonResponseFactory::createJsonResponse(['message' => 'Router updated successfully']);
}
}
}

View File

@@ -12,7 +12,6 @@ use Siteworxpro\App\Traefik\RedisClient;
class ServicesController extends Controller
{
/**
* @throws \JsonException
*/
@@ -60,4 +59,4 @@ class ServicesController extends Controller
return JsonResponseFactory::createJsonResponse(['message' => 'Service deleted successfully']);
}
}
}